How they compare
Lebanon currently reports 2.64 against 2.51 in Sri Lanka, a difference of 0.13.
That makes Lebanon's figure about 1.1 times Sri Lanka's.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 14 shared years of data; in 2008 it was Sri Lanka ahead.
Lebanon ranks 91st and Sri Lanka ranks 94th of 192 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Lebanon averaged higher in 2 and Sri Lanka in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Lebanon | Sri Lanka |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 3.31 | 7.49 | 4.18 | Sri Lanka |
| 2010s | 3.54 | 2.83 | 0.715 | Lebanon |
| 2020s | 3.21 | 2.48 | 0.725 | Lebanon |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
